Thanks! Unfortunately I didn't do any cleaning, yet. Yep, I have a minor leak. The driver's side valve cover is dry. On the passenger side the main gasket is good, but that upper box on top of the valve cover towards the rear has a small leak. I believe I read there isn't a gasket, just needs to be cleaned and new RTV applied. Do you know if this is factual? If so I will attempt to fix it myself when the temperature drops some during the coming weeks. I can see how a bigger leak can make a mess and possibly screw up some stuff.

Valve cover gaskets are usually not the culprit. Most of the time just a slight tightening of the valve cover bolts will do it.
The gasket sealer from MB (original) on the PCV covers dries out. It shrinks and becomes brittle. Then brakes off in chunks. Allowing oil to get pushed out and dirty the outside of the valve cover. Easy to fix.
I did both sides at the same time. Including cleaning and sealing the oil filler neck/cap. I had purchased new breather hoses for both sides. In my experience with older cars, the rubber hoses are hard and brittle. When you start to pull them off of the barb on the breather nipples, they crack or break. A few dollars to replace.
